Transaction 2eedd2f6f12528b759aaee63839b859bb9093f3704153b6163d58ca04f29518d

2 Input
1 Outputs
  • 2eedd2f6f12528b759aaee63839b859bb9093f3704153b6163d58ca04f29518d:0
  • value  2543681
    address  3KAHiud7tiKcEwEDsjC3GAmves9vXYhYSo